Hail Damage Risk for Your Home+
Hail reports describe hail by diameter, often comparing stone size to familiar objects like peas, quarters, golf balls, and softballs. Use this guide as a starting point for possible hail damage to your roof, siding, gutters, vents, windows, and exterior. Actual hail damage depends on hail hardness, density, wind speed, impact angle, roof age, shingle condition, roof pitch, roofing material, installation quality, and prior storm damage.
Pea
0.25″
Low
Usually too small to cause hail damage to most sound asphalt roofs, siding, or gutters.
Mothball
0.50″
Sub-Severe Watch
Below the NWS severe-hail threshold, but not always harmless. Repeated small hail can scuff surfaces, wear aging shingles, and loosen protective granules over time.
Penny
0.75″
Minor / Watch
Below the NWS severe-hail threshold, but roof hail damage is still possible on older, brittle, poorly installed, or previously damaged shingles. May also mark screens, vents, gutters, and soft metal.
Nickel
0.88″
Minor / Watch
Still below the severe-hail threshold, but large enough to leave visible marks on soft metal and add wear to older or hail-weakened roof shingles.
Quarter
1.00″
Watch
The NWS severe-hail threshold. Quarter-size hail can bruise shingles, dent soft metal, and create roof hail damage worth checking.
Half Dollar
1.25″
Watch
More likely to dent gutters, vents, flashing, and siding. Hail damage risk rises quickly on older roofs or hail-weakened shingles.
Ping Pong / Walnut
1.50″
Likely
Hail damage becomes more likely, including bruised shingles, granule loss, dented siding, and damaged roof vents.
Golf Ball
1.75″
Likely
Often causes roof hail damage, cracked shingles, dented gutters, damaged flashing, and siding impacts. A roof inspection is recommended.
Hen Egg
2.00″
Serious
Can crack or puncture shingles, expose mat, dent siding, and cause widespread hail damage across the roof and exterior.
Tennis Ball
2.50″
Serious
Can cause heavy roof hail damage, punctured siding, broken skylights, damaged vents, and widespread exterior damage.
Baseball
2.75″
Major
Major hail damage is likely, including severe roof impacts, damaged siding, broken windows, and possible major roof repairs.
Tea Cup / Large Apple
3.00″
Major
Can cause heavy hail damage across the roof, siding, gutters, windows, and exterior. Significant repairs are often needed.
Softball
4.00″
Extreme
Destructive hail damage. Can severely damage roofing materials, siding, windows, gutters, vents, vehicles, and exterior surfaces.
Grapefruit
4.50″
Extreme
Catastrophic hail damage risk for roofs, windows, vehicles, siding, gutters, and exterior surfaces.
Source: NOAA / National Weather Service hail size references are used for hail-size comparisons and the 1.00″ severe-hail threshold. Damage descriptions are general homeowner guidance, not official NOAA/NWS damage ratings. Sub-severe hail under 1.00″ is below the severe threshold, but that does not mean “no roof damage.” Penny- to nickel-size hail can still contribute to granule loss, cosmetic surface marks, and added wear, especially on older, brittle, poorly installed, or previously damaged roofs.

Wind Damage Risk for Your Home+
Storm reports list thunderstorm wind gusts in mph. The NWS marks storms as severe at 58+ mph, but wind damage to your home depends on roof age, shingle condition, installation, exposure, nearby trees, and prior hail or wind damage.
Below Severe
Under 58 mph
Minor
Usually little damage to a sound roof, but loose shingles, flashing, or debris may shift.
Severe
58–74 mph
Watch
Can loosen shingles, lift flashing, break limbs, and damage gutters, siding, fences, or trim.
Damaging
75–90 mph
Serious
Can peel shingles, damage vents, tear siding, rip gutters, and expose weak roof areas.
Extreme
90+ mph
Major
Can cause major roof covering loss, tree damage, broken windows, and structural damage.
Source: NOAA / National Weather Service storm reports. Gusts may be measured or estimated; actual wind damage varies by roof condition, exposure, and prior hail or wind damage.

Jul 21, 2010 5:48 PM EST-5
Tornado report for Cumberland County, ME
Cumberland County · 97,126 Homes in County
Tornado Report Description: A tornado touched down just west of East Webster Road in Buxton and then moved east into Gorham. The tornado produced a discontinuous path of damage through Gorham before lifting off the ground near the intersection of Routes 237 and 25. The tornado snapped or uprooted hundreds of trees along of its track. The most significant damage was observed near Route 202 where maximum winds were estimated at near 90 mph. The tornado was on the ground for about 5 miles, had a maximum width of about 350 yards, and was classified as an E-F1 based on the estimated wind speed. The tornado downed trees unto power lines, homes. and cars in the area and caused numerous power outages. In one instance, farm trailers were moved 50 to 75 feet by the tornado and sheds were destroyed. In Gorham...damage was noted along Finn Parker and Wood Roads...Lovers Lane...Kimball Road...Wentworth Drive...and Lawn and Libby Roads as well as Route 237.

Tornado Damage Risk for Your Home+
After a tornado, the National Weather Service assigns an EF rating from EF0 to EF5 based on surveyed damage. The rating estimates wind speed from what the tornado damaged, so actual damage can vary by construction quality, roof age, garage doors, windows, trees, debris, and how close the home was to the tornado path.
EF0
65–85 mph
Light
Can peel shingles, damage gutters or siding, break tree limbs, and toss loose outdoor items.
EF1
86–110 mph
Moderate
Can strip roof covering, damage exterior doors, break windows, snap trees, and cause heavier siding or gutter damage.
EF2
111–135 mph
Serious
Can tear off large sections of roofing, break or uproot trees, destroy weaker structures, and cause major exterior damage.
EF3–EF5
136+ mph
Severe
Can remove roofs and walls, destroy large portions of homes, toss vehicles, and cause severe to total destruction near the path.
Source: NOAA / National Weather Service. EF ratings are assigned after a post-storm damage survey and are based on observed damage, not a direct measurement at every home.
